30 content ideas for cybersecurity companies (with examples)

What are some good content ideas for cybersecurity marketers?

To help you break away from the bland and get inspiration for your cybersecurity content marketing campaigns, we put together this list of content ideas built for cybersecurity marketers, packed with real examples from leading cybersecurity service providers and solution vendors.

#10🚀

Product Release Spotlights

Highlight new features or updates to your cybersecurity products. Example: “Introducing AI-driven threat detection in our latest release.”

#11📚

Case Studies

Showcase customer success stories to build trust. Example: “How Acme Corp reduced breaches by 40% using our platform.”

#12📄

Whitepapers

In-depth reports on cybersecurity topics. Example: “The future of zero trust security models.”

#13🎥

Webinars

Live or recorded sessions educating your audience. Example: “Protecting your cloud infrastructure: Best practices.”

#14📊

Infographics

Visual content summarizing complex cybersecurity data. Example: “2024 cybersecurity threat landscape.”

#15📕

E-books

Comprehensive guides on relevant topics. Example: “Complete guide to ransomware prevention.”

#16🛠️

How-to Guides

Step-by-step tutorials for users. Example: “How to configure multi-factor authentication.”

#17📑

Industry Reports

Share research and insights. Example: “Annual cybersecurity trends report 2024.”

#18

FAQ Pages

Answer common questions about your products or industry. Example: “What is endpoint detection and response?”

#19🎬

Video Tutorials

Short videos demonstrating product features or cybersecurity concepts. Example: “Setting up VPN on your device.”

#20🎙️

Podcasts

Audio content discussing cybersecurity trends. Example: “Weekly cyber threat roundup.”

#21📰

Newsletters

Regular updates and curated content for subscribers. Example: “Monthly cybersecurity insights.”

#22

Checklists

Practical lists to help users stay secure. Example: “Cybersecurity audit checklist.”

#23📋

Templates

Downloadable resources like policy templates. Example: “Incident response plan template.”

#24🧮

Interactive Tools

Calculators or quizzes engaging users. Example: “Cyber risk assessment tool.”

#25✍️

Guest Posts

Articles from industry experts. Example: “Emerging threats in IoT security.”

#26💬

Analyst Quotes

Incorporate expert opinions to add credibility. Example: Gartner insights on cloud security.

#27📱

Social Media Campaigns

Targeted posts to raise brand awareness. Example: “#CybersecurityAwarenessMonth tips.”

#28👍

Customer Testimonials

Quotes from satisfied customers. Example: “Our data has never been safer.”

#29🎞️

Comparison Videos

Visual side-by-side product comparisons. Example: “Firewall A vs Firewall B.”

#30📝

Event Recaps

Summaries of industry conferences or webinars. Example: “Highlights from Black Hat 2024.”

#31⚠️

Security Alerts

Timely warnings about new vulnerabilities. Example: “Critical patch update for XYZ software.”

#32🏢

Behind-the-Scenes Content

Show your team and culture. Example: “Meet the engineers behind our threat detection.”

#33📖

Glossaries

Define cybersecurity terms for beginners. Example: “Cybersecurity glossary for non-technical users.”

#34💡

Security Tips

Quick actionable advice. Example: “5 ways to secure your home network.”

#35🔬

Research Summaries

Break down complex studies. Example: “Summary of the latest malware research.”

#36🗣️

Opinion Pieces

Thought leadership articles. Example: “The future of cybersecurity regulation.”

#37🖥️

Product Demos

Walkthroughs showing product capabilities. Example: “Demo of our new SIEM platform.”
